Derivative Solvency Risks

Capital

Derivative solvency risks within cryptocurrency derivatives relate directly to the adequacy of capital held by market participants—exchanges, clearinghouses, and individual traders—to absorb potential losses arising from adverse price movements or counterparty defaults. Assessing sufficient capital reserves is paramount, given the inherent volatility and interconnectedness characterizing these markets, and the potential for rapid, cascading failures. Effective capital allocation strategies, informed by robust risk modeling, are therefore essential for maintaining systemic stability and investor confidence.
